What is the general purpose of the NFL Scouting Combine?
The NFL Scouting Combine, officially known as the National Invitational Camp, gives teams a chance to evaluate hundreds of prospects prior to the draft.
Players complete a series of tests, including the 40-yard dash, vertical jump, broad jump and bench press. They also do position-specific drills, get interviewed by teams and undergo physicals, drug screenings and intelligence assessment.
The first combine was held in Tampa in 1982. Since then, the event has become the Super Bowl of the scouting process, and teams use the data gathered at the combine to make decisions that drastically impact their futures.
Where is the 2025 NFL Scouting Combine?
The 2025 combine takes place at Lucas Oil Stadium, home of the Indianapolis Colts. The event has occurred in Indianapolis since 1987 and will continue to be held there through at least 2026.
However, the combine’s future in Indianapolis is tenuous. Other cities remain interested in hosting the event, and some around the league want to move the combine to a more exciting destination.

Who is eligible for the 2025 NFL Scouting Combine?
All college seniors are eligible for the combine immediately after their final year of collegiate eligibility. Additionally, any underclassmen who declare for the draft and satisfy all NCAA and NFL requirements are eligible to participate, according to the combine.
Do you have to go to college to be in the NFL Scouting Combine?
An athlete who is not playing college football can qualify in the year that correlates to their natural draft year if they were playing collegiately. To do so, players must contact the NFL’s player personnel department in New York to verify their eligibility.
Who decides who gets invited to the NFL Scouting Combine?
The combine selection process is a complicated, thorough procedure that involves all 32 NFL teams.
Teams provide input on draft-eligible players, which is used by the Player Selection Committee to select each year’s participants.
The committee is comprised of the directors of scouting services and members of various NFL player personnel departments. Participating NFL executives rotate and remain anonymous.
Each eligible player is reviewed and voted on by the committee, and athletes who get the necessary number of votes are invited to the combine.
“While it is not a perfect science, the goal of the committee is to invite every player that will be drafted in the ensuing NFL Draft,” according to the combine.

How many people get invited to the NFL Scouting Combine?
There were 329 players invited to the 2025 combine. Click here to see the full list of players invited to the event.
The exact number of players invited to the combine changes each year. There were 321 players invited in 2024, 319 in 2023, 324 in 2022, 323 in 2021 and 337 in 2020.
Why was Shilo Sanders not invited to the 2025 NFL Scouting Combine?
While Sanders — the brother of Shedeur Sanders and second eldest son of Deion Sanders — is eligible to be selected in the 2025 draft, he is not viewed as a top prospect and was not invited to the combine.
Shilo Sanders has hired Zybek Sports, the company that provides official timing for the 40-yard dash at the combine, to document his workouts and verify his 40-yard dash times.
